What is a Travel and Tourism Email List?

A Travel and Tourism Email List is a database of email addresses and contact details of individuals or businesses associated with the travel industry. This list typically includes:

  • Travel agencies and agents

  • Tour operators

  • Hotel managers and hospitality companies

  • Airline marketing teams

  • Cruise line executives

  • Travel bloggers and influencers

  • Destination marketing organizations

  • Corporate travel planners

  • Adventure and eco-tourism businesses

The list may include additional data such as phone numbers, company names, job titles, geographic location, and business size. These added layers of data allow marketers to segment their audience for more personalized and impactful campaigns.

Building vs. Buying an Email List

There are two primary ways to acquire a travel and tourism email list: building one organically or purchasing from a reputable data provider. Each method has its pros and cons.

Building Your Own Email List

Pros:

  • High-quality, engaged subscribers

  • Compliance with data privacy regulations (e.g., GDPR, CAN-SPAM)

  • Better open and click-through rates

Cons:

  • Time-consuming

  • Requires consistent content and value delivery

Tips to Build Your List:

  • Offer free resources like travel guides or eBooks

  • Create engaging travel blogs with email capture forms

  • Run contests or giveaways

  • Use social media to drive traffic to email sign-up forms

Buying an Email List

Pros:

  • Instant access to thousands of contacts

  • Great for scaling outreach quickly

  • Useful for B2B sales or event invitations

Cons:

  • Risk of outdated or inaccurate data

  • Potential legal compliance issues

  • Lower engagement rates

If you choose to buy, ensure the vendor guarantees data accuracy, offers filtering options (by region, business size, etc.), and complies with privacy laws.

Best Practices for Using a Travel and Tourism Email List

1. Segment Your Audience

Avoid sending the same message to everyone. Segment your email list based on:

  • Location

  • Type of travel business (B2B vs. B2C)

  • Past interactions or purchases

  • Interest (luxury, adventure, corporate travel, etc.)

2. Personalize Your Messages

Use first names, company names, or travel preferences in your emails. Personalized emails are proven to increase engagement and conversions.

3. Provide Value

Don’t just sell. Offer industry insights, travel tips, case studies, or success stories. Educating and informing your audience builds trust and brand credibility.

4. Optimize for Mobile

A significant portion of emails is opened on mobile devices. Ensure your emails are mobile-friendly with responsive design and concise formatting.

5. Track and Analyze

Use email marketing tools like Mailchimp, HubSpot, or Sendinblue to monitor open rates, click-through rates, and conversions. Adjust your strategy based on these metrics.

Legal Considerations

When using or purchasing an email list, you must comply with data protection laws like:

  • GDPR (General Data Protection Regulation) in Europe

  • CAN-SPAM Act in the United States

  • CASL (Canadian Anti-Spam Law)

These laws generally require:

  • Clear opt-in consent for email communication

  • Easy-to-use unsubscribe options

  • Proper data storage and handling practices

Make sure any list you use has been ethically sourced and is compliant with these regulations.
